Frequently Asked Questions

 

1. At what age can children start swimming classes in Ernakulam?

Answer: Children can start swimming classes as early as six months old, although the ideal age to begin formal swimming lessons is around three to four years old. At this age, children are developmentally ready to learn basic water safety skills and can start building confidence in the water.

2. How long are swimming classes for children?

Answer: The duration of swimming classes for children varies depending on the program and the child's age and skill level. Typically, classes for younger children may last around 30 minutes, while classes for older children may be longer, up to an hour or more.

3. What should children bring to swimming classes?

Answer: Children should bring swimwear, goggles, a towel, and sunscreen (if swimming outdoors). It's also a good idea to bring a water bottle to stay hydrated during lessons. Some facilities may provide swim caps or other equipment, but it's best to check with the instructor or facility beforehand.

5. What can parents do to support their child's progress in swimming classes?

Answer: Parents can support their child's progress in swimming classes by encouraging regular attendance, practicing swimming skills outside of class, providing positive reinforcement and encouragement, and ensuring that their child feels comfortable and safe in the water. Additionally, parents can communicate with instructors about their child's progress and any concerns they may have.
